Expanding Support for New Mothers Through Digital Health

Blue Cross and Blue Shield of Illinois is supporting a new virtual health app for women that helps guide them through their physical and mental health journey during pregnancy.

Chicago Family Health Center recently adopted the app, called InovCares, to help their patients connect to providers who offer respectful and inclusive medical services to improve trust, safety and health.

The telehealth program guides women through services like fertility, childbirth, breastfeeding, mental health and postpartum care using a culturally sensitive approach. Patients can also request rides to medical appointments, access healthy food options, fill prescriptions and receive baby essentials.

The grant InovCares has received over the last two years helps providers like Chicago Family Health Center offer virtual support to women at no cost. The investment is part of BCBSIL’s expanded Special Beginnings® program, which aims to lower maternal and infant death rates by collaborating with organizations committed to improving health outcomes for mothers and babies statewide.
